The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Joseph Pickering, born in 1846 in Crathorne, Yorkshire, consisted of 6 members. Joseph was the head of the household, widower. He had 1 child; Meggy, born 1868 in Longnewton, Durham, England.
During the period, also present in the household were Joseph's Lodger, Fred (born 1860 in Crathorne, Yorkshire, England), Joseph's Niece, Elizabeth (born 1857 in Crathorne, Yorkshire, England), Joseph's Father, Thomas (born 1800 in Middleton on Leven, Yorkshire, England) and Joseph's Mother, Betsy (born 1810 in Crathorne, Yorkshire, England).
